
- 相关博文
- 最新资讯
-
摘要: 时序数据在工业物联网中占比超80%,传统数据库面临写入瓶颈、存储效率低等挑战。本文提出时序数据库选型的六大维度:写入吞吐、查询延迟、压缩效率、数据模型、端边云协同及生态集成,对比分析InfluxDB、TimescaleDB和Prometheus的优缺点。重点介绍国产Apache IoTDB的创新架构,其原生时序存储引擎TsFile通过专用压缩算法实现高效存储,树形数据模型贴合工业场景,支持端边云全栈部署,成为工业物联网的理想选择。
-
HDFS块大小不是随意设定的,而是在多个因素之间精心权衡的结果:fill:#333;important;important;fill:none;color:#333;color:#333;important;fill:none;fill:#333;height:1em;块大小决策因素寻址开销NameNode内存Map任务并行度网络传输磁盘I/O平衡点128MB核心平衡公式最优块大小 = f(寻址开销, NameNode内存, 网络带宽, 磁盘速度, 任务并行度)
-
GitHub上传指南摘要 本文详细介绍了将本地项目上传至GitHub的完整流程,特别针对与Gitee共存的情况提供解决方案。主要内容包括:检查当前Git配置、添加GitHub远程仓库、解决SSH密钥和分支冲突、推送代码到GitHub的方法,以及验证推送结果。文章还提供了常见问题处理方案,如权限不足、分支不存在和推送速度慢等问题。最后介绍了定期更新和同时推送到多个远程仓库的操作方法,帮助用户高效管理代码仓库。特别强调了SSH配置和不同远程仓库命名的处理技巧,确保GitHub和Gitee能和谐共存。
-
Checkpoint优化检查清单checks = ["✓ 集群是否已启用HA?(HA下Standby自动承担Checkpoint)","✓ 当前Checkpoint频率是否匹配集群规模?","✓ 网络带宽限制是否配置?(避免传输大文件影响业务)","✓ Checkpoint监控是否到位?(及时发现失败情况)","✓ FsImage大小是否持续增长?(需排查根本原因)","✓ 高峰期是否自动降低了Checkpoint频率?
-
fill:#333;important;important;fill:none;Hadoop容错体系数据容错副本机制数据块校验自动复制计算容错任务重试推测执行节点迁移服务容错ZooKeeper仲裁应用容错AM恢复作业重试输出原子性。
-
从架构选型、双设计器、事件驱动、业务表单集成到审批人策略,全方位剖析 RuoYi Office 基于 Flowable 7.0.1 + Spring Boot 3.5 + Vue3 的企业级工作流架构。结合印章申请等实际业务场景和前后端源码,展示一套真正可落地的 BPM 设计方案。
-
Self-Improving-Agent 是一个 OpenClaw Skill,能让 AI Agent 自动记录错误、用户纠正和知识缺口,实现持续自我进化。安装方式包括 Git Clone、Playbooks CLI 或让 Agent 自行安装。配置需要创建 .learnings 目录及三个日志文件(LEARNINGS.md、ERRORS.md、FEATURE_REQUESTS.md),并可选启用自动触发的 Hook。该 Skill 会结构化记录各类问题,当解决方案被验证有效后,可"晋升"
-
本文介绍了在Windows系统本地部署OpenClaw的完整流程。首先安装Nodejs、Git和Visual Studio,然后通过npm安装OpenClaw并进行交互式配置。部署完成后,通过PowerShell脚本将OpenClaw注册为Windows服务,实现开机自启动,解决了需手动启动的问题。
-
Loki 是一组可以组成功能齐全的日志收集堆栈的组件,与其他日志收集系统不同,Loki 的构建思想是仅为日志建立索引标签,而使原始日志消息保持未索引状态。这意味着 Loki 的运营成本更低,并且效率更高。
-
本文详细介绍如何在 Java 后台生成带高程(Z 坐标)的 3 维 GeoJSON 数据。基于 GeoTools + FastJSON2 实现,包含完整代码示例、坐标转换、高程叠加等核心技术。适用于 GIS 开发、三维可视化、数字孪生等场景。
-
操作窗口:务必在业务低峰期进行,并预留充足的维护时间。集群升级:若是集群环境,必须采用滚动升级策略,逐个节点操作,并确保集群节点间的版本在官方兼容矩阵允许范围内。客户端兼容性:检查并升级您的应用程序所使用的 RabbitMQ 客户端库(如 Java、Python、.NET 客户端),确保其支持 RabbitMQ 4.x 的协议特性。插件兼容性:确认所有第三方插件(如)有支持 4.x 的版本,并在升级后重新安装和启用。防火墙与安全。
-
Git 是分布式版本控制系统,用于高效管理项目代码。本文从基础到高级,全方位总结 Git 核心概念、命令与最佳实践。
-
AI宠宝推出"龙虾养宠"智能问答系统,解决宠物养护行业痛点。该系统融合OpenClaw的智能交互、火山知识库的专业内容和AI宠宝的宠物健康管理能力,实现个性化精准解答。主要特点包括:全场景覆盖养护需求、基于宠物画像的个性化服务、智能多轮对话交互、与健康评估系统数据联动。既帮助普通养宠者获取专业指导,又为宠物行业提供标准化工具,提升服务效率。相比传统问答工具,在专业性、个性化、交互性等方面实现全面升级,推动宠物养护向智能化、精准化发展。
-
Scheduler 是“定时去查”,RabbitMQ 延迟插件是“到时通知你”。
-
RabbitMQ是一个流行的开源消息代理,它提供了可靠的消息传递机制,广泛应用于分布式系统和微服务架构中。在现代应用中,确保消息的可靠性至关重要,以防止消息丢失和重复处理。本文将详细探讨RabbitMQ如何通过多种机制保证消息的可靠性,并提供相关的最佳实践。
-
本文系统分析了RabbitMQ全链路可靠性机制。首先介绍了RabbitMQ的核心架构和四种交换机类型,然后从生产者、Broker、消费者三个维度深入剖析了消息丢失风险及应对策略。生产者层面推荐异步Confirm机制和Return监听;Broker层面强调持久化三层保障和LazyQueue防积压;消费者层面需手工确认、重试退避、死信队列及业务幂等性。文章最后总结了一套完整的可靠性保障体系,建议在可靠性与性能间寻求平衡,通过系统性防护实现"消息不丢、不重、不乱"的目标。
-
【代码】【无标题】
-
摘要:本文分析了Flink+Hudi实时数据湖建设中因多引擎配置不一致引发的异常问题。此次故障凸显了多引擎环境下配置统一的重要性,建议加强参数管理、测试覆盖和跨引擎协调。
-
本文记录了作者在Git使用中遇到的代码丢失与恢复全过程。事故起因于推送代码时未正确处理远程仓库README文件合并,导致本地代码"消失"。通过git reflog查找历史记录并使用git reset --hard成功恢复代码。随后解决了IDEA项目配置丢失和Git分支管理混乱问题,包括删除错误远程仓库、重置跟踪分支等。文章总结了Git推送的正确流程、常用命令速查表以及预防措施,强调理解Git原理的重要性。核心教训是:遇事不慌,git reflog是救命稻草;推送前先拉取,重要代码及时提交
-
本文围绕Apache Spark展开大数据分析从理论到实践的全面讲解,阐述Spark以内存计算、多语言支持、一站式处理等优势,成为主流大数据引擎。文章系统介绍Spark核心特性、技术组件与标准分析流程,涵盖环境搭建、数据读取、清洗、计算、存储及优化全环节。基于PySpark构建5000万级电商销售数据分析实战案例,实现整体概况、区域、品类、时间趋势及高价值订单挖掘,并完成可视化与业务解读。同时梳理Spark在互联网、金融、制造、物流等行业落地场景,给出性能优化关键技巧与阶梯式学习路径。
加载中...
-
一文了解 Spring Boot 服务监控,健康检查,线程信息,JVM堆信息,指标收集,运行情况监控!...
去年我们项目做了微服务1.0的架构转型,但是服务监控这块却没有跟上。这不,最近我就被分配了要将我们核心的微服务应用全部监控起来的任务。我们的微服务应用都是SpringBoot 应用,因此就自然而然的想到了借助Spring Boot 的Actuator 模块。
